Old Allamakee County Courthouse
Old Allamakee County Courthouse, County courthouse in Waukon, United States
The Old Allamakee County Courthouse is a county courthouse in Greek Revival style with a symmetrical design featuring a two-stage cupola. Its exterior shows native brick walls trimmed with limestone accents that highlight the classical character of the structure.
The building was constructed in 1861 and served as the center of county government for many decades. In 1940, a new facility was built to replace it, ending its role in local administration.
The building now serves as the Allamakee County Historical Museum, where visitors can see local objects and papers that tell the story of the region's past. Walking through the rooms gives a sense of how people lived and worked in this part of Iowa over time.

The building was at the center of a heated rivalry between two towns, with men once transferring county documents between Waukon and Lansing. This dramatic moment reflects the early tensions that shaped the region's growth.
